Agriculture - Livestock Keeping (Form II & III)
Muhtasari / Summary: Livestock types, keeping systems, breeds, and animal health.

Livestock keeping involves rearing animals for food, labour, and income. Common livestock in Tanzania: cattle (milk, meat, hides), goats, sheep, poultry (eggs, meat), pigs. Systems: Zero-grazing (confined) vs Free-range (open pasture). Cattle breeds: local (Zebu – drought tolerant) and exotic (Friesian – high milk yield). Animal health: vaccination prevents diseases (FMD, anthrax); deworming; tick control (dipping). Nutrition: roughage (grass, hay) and concentrates (maize meal, minerals).
